More than 2,500 people visited Colby's museum to watch former Buddhist monk Losang Samten create The Wheel of Life sand mandala in February. For those who missed it, a video is now online. Using grains of colored sand, Samten created this elaborate circular "painting" that symbolizes of the cyclical nature of life, and after it was finished he swept it into a pile.
